Rigid Roof Insulation

Project: Cabin in the Woods, Episode 4, Part 1



Bob and contractor Bob Ryley install a new Cabrio skylight from Velux that opens out to create a roof balcony. Next, Ryley installs Thermasote panels on the roof, an all-in-one nailable sheathing and insulation product that's ideal for any exposed beam application. Later, Bob pays a visit to Yestermorrow Design Build School in Warren, VT.
Part 1: Rigid Roof Insulation
Bob helps contractor Bob Ryley install the roof insulation and the false rafter tails, or "jet blocks". Bob discusses the advantages of this type of insulation, especially its R value.
